If you want to research for an correct blend of phrases, just place them in between double quotations.
Illustration: “elon musk”
OR
If you want Google to retrieve success for both one particular of numerous subjects.
Instance: “elon musk” OR tesla
AND
If you want Google to retrieve final results made up of many subjects.
Now Google by now does this quickly, but it can come in helpful particularly when utilized with other operators.
Case in point: “elon musk” AND weed
–
The minus sign can be utilised to exclude specified phrases from lookup outcomes. The illustration query will present success about Elon Musk which are not connected to Tesla or SpaceX.
Case in point: “elon musk” -tesla -spacex
*
Use this when you want to obtain world wide web webpages that comprise two terms or phrases in a individual get, but with any volume of other text in-involving.
Case in point: “elon musk” * twitter
( )
Use rounded brackets to control how mixtures of lookup terms/phrases and operators are managed by Google.
In the case in point, lookup outcomes must comprise elon musk, but also either spacex or tesla.
Instance: (spacex OR tesla) AND “elon musk”
All-around(X)
If you want to research for a number of conditions or phrases, and they ought to be in a sure proximity from every other.
In the case in point beneath, research effects have to consist of elon musk and spacex, and the two can not have extra than three terms in among them.
Example: “elon musk” Close to(3) spacex
$
If you want to search for certain figures but they have to be price ranges. This also operates with the Euro signal (€).
Illustration: $1000
web site:
When you want to limit your success to a specific domain.
The instance will glimpse for all pages on thenextweb.com that contains elon musk.
Case in point: website:thenextweb.com “elon musk”
intitle:
You can also pressure Google to look for a sure expression or phrase within just just the title of web webpages.
Instance: intitle:”elon musk”
allintitle:
If you want to do the very same point as intitle: — but with the issue of a number of terms or phrases. A net page’s title should consist of all these phrases/phrases.
Take note that you can also start out a phrase or phrase with the minus indicator (-) to exclude them from a result.
Instance: allintitle:”elon musk” apple
inurl:
To come across urls with a selected bit of text in them.
Illustration: inurl:tesla
allinurl:
The exact as inurl: — but with several textual content circumstances.
Instance: allinurl:tesla modelx
intext:
You can use this operator to limit your lookup to the material place (entire body) of website internet pages.
Illustration: intext:tesla
allintext:
At last, the similar as intext: — but with numerous textual content conditions.
Example: allintext:tesla polestar
